Today, strange phenomena occurred in the styrene refining tower of the styrene plant.: Water hammer occurs in the return pipeline after the regulating valve, including the return filter, but there is no such phenomenon from the outlet of the return pump to the regulating valve. The pressure gauge indicates stable and the tower operation is stable. What is the reason?

Look at the pressure difference between the pump outlet and the regulating valve. It may be that the return filter is clogged, and the pressure difference between the front and back is too large, causing part of the return liquid to vaporize, resulting in water hammer.
